高级质量保证工程师(Node.js,远程,欧洲,m/d/f)

15个月前远程全职
Factor Eleven

Factor Eleven

location 纽约
unsaved
这是一份全职远程工作,提供地区:欧洲 " 你的使命 我们正在寻找一位经验丰富的高级质量保证工程师,以提升我们的SaaS生态系统(基于NodeJS微服务和React Web应用程序)的质量、可靠性和可维护性。您将负责测试策略、指南和实施以及监控工作。为此,您将贡献自己的想法、流程变更和新的框架,以确保持续改进代码库的质量,并在多个项目和领域充当质量守护者。作为一名质量保证工程师,您还将定期与其他人搭档工作,进行代码审查,识别问题,规划任务和项目,估算工作量并提供指导。 您将与工程领导、产品经理和各个领域的工程师密切合作,提升应用程序的质量和可靠性。 要成为Factor-Eleven的高级质量保证工程师,您应该是一位出色的沟通者和调停者,具有Typescript、基于NodeJS的服务和React应用程序的专业知识,以及常见测试框架及其最佳实践的专业知识,对CI/CD流程和SAST/DAST工具有扎实的理解,并且不断提高质量标准的渴望。 有Cypress、Selenium、Jest、SonarQube、DataDog和GraphQL的经验将是一个加分项。 您的责任 • 通过编写可测试、可重用和高效的代码,确保我们高性能应用程序的可靠性 • 优化和扩展现有的测试套件和CI/CD流程 • 与产品团队合作,制定持续验收标准验证的测试策略和自动化 • 与工程师密切合作,编写高效且易于维护的端到端、集成和单元测试 • 进行代码审查,重点关注测试覆盖率、质量和效率 • 识别问题,并创建/调整测试策略以解决问题 • 监督SAST/DAST工具,并建立严格但合理的规则,以确保项目之间的质量一致性 • 对代码质量有很高的认知,不断提升我们的质量标准。 要求 您的个人资料 • 5年以上软件自动化领域的专业经验 • 熟练使用Cypress、Selenium、Jest或Vitest编写测试 • 能够编写高效、可靠的测试,注重影响和可维护性 • 以友好、建设性但严格的方式进行代码审查的经验 • 精通使用TypeScript的NodeJS,最好在GraphQL微服务生态系统中使用React和NestJS • 有CI/CD流程的经验,最好在Gitlab中使用Docker和/或Kubernetes • 出色的人际交往、沟通和协作能力 • 卓越的分析和解决问题的能力 • 熟悉SAST/DAST工具(如SonarQube)和持续错误跟踪解决方案(最好是DataDog)。 福利 为什么选择我们? Factor Eleven的技术部门是我们的SaaS产品套件的内部技术扩展,为各种规模和形式的企业提供本地化数字广告服务。我们是Factor Eleven成功建立的引擎,并且每天都在提升我们产品的可能性。2022年,我们已经扩大规模,人员数量翻了一番,2023年将再次翻番。我们正在共同努力实现作为顶级广告技术提供商的雄心壮志,不断提升整个平台以及我们的工程和产品组织的质量和能力。 加入我们了不起的团队,共同推动数字本地化广告发展,并享受完全远程运营的自由、友情和福利。 我们的福利 • 透明、高于市场的薪资待遇 • 在欧洲范围内100%远程工作 • 灵活的工作时间和兼职模式 • 成为一个快速增长、高技能团队的一部分 • 部门和公司的线下活动 • 远程办公、共享办公空间和共同工作津贴 • 来自Udemy的个人和职业发展课程 • 按情况提供搬迁和签证支持 请注意,您需要居住在并持有欧洲联盟国家的工作许可才能被考虑担任此职位。 "这个来自"Factor Eleven"的职位信息由Jobgether提供,并获得了72%的灵活性评分。